What Are the Benefits of Wheat Straw Briquetting Machines?

30 May.,2025

 

Understanding Wheat Straw Briquetting Machines

Turning agricultural waste into a valuable resource is a step towards sustainability, and this is where wheat straw briquetting machines play a vital role. These machines convert leftover straw from wheat harvesting into compressed briquettes that can be used for various applications, essentially transforming waste into energy and reducing environmental impact.

Benefits of Using Wheat Straw Briquetting Machines

Wheat straw briquetting machines offer numerous advantages, making them a great investment for farmers and industries alike. Let's explore the most important benefits:

1. Waste Reduction and Environmental Sustainability

One of the most significant benefits of wheat straw briquetting machines is their ability to drastically reduce agricultural waste. Instead of burning or leaving straw on the fields, which can contribute to air pollution, these machines enable farmers to collect and convert straw into briquettes. This not only minimizes the environmental footprint but also promotes sustainable agricultural practices.

2. Efficient Energy Production

Briquettes produced from wheat straw can serve as an excellent alternative fuel source for heating and power generation. Due to their high energy density, these briquettes burn longer and hotter than loose straw. Implementing a wheat straw briquetting machine can help generate a renewable energy source that reduces dependency on fossil fuels. For instance, numerous farms have started using briquettes to fuel their boilers, significantly lowering their energy costs.

3. Economic Benefits

Investing in a wheat straw briquetting machine can lead to substantial economic benefits. Farmers can turn what was once considered waste into a profitable product. By selling briquettes to local markets, companies running biomass power plants, or manufacturing facilities, farmers can offset their operational costs. Moreover, the demand for eco-friendly fuel is steadily increasing, ensuring a market for these briquettes.

4. Simplifying Storage and Transportation

Wheat straw is bulky and difficult to store in its loose form. When compressed into briquettes, the material becomes more manageable and significantly reduces the storage space required. This compact form also lowers transportation costs, as more material can be transported at once. Consequently, it provides an efficient solution for farmers looking to optimize space and logistics.

Operational Considerations for Wheat Straw Briquetting Machines

Utilizing a wheat straw briquetting machine effectively involves understanding how to operate the machinery and ensuring proper maintenance. Here are some practical tips:

1. Choosing the Right Machine

Not all briquetting machines are created equal. When selecting a machine, consider factors such as production capacity, power consumption, and ease of maintenance. It is advisable to invest in high-quality machines that are known for durability and efficiency.

2. Preparing the Straw

Before feeding straw into the briquetting machine, ensure that it is clean and dry. Removing debris and excess moisture is crucial for producing high-quality briquettes. Excess moisture can lead to poor briquette formation and affect burn quality.

3. Regular Maintenance

To keep your wheat straw briquetting machine running smoothly, implement a routine maintenance schedule. Cleaning the machine regularly, checking for wear and tear, and changing parts as needed can greatly extend its lifespan and efficiency.

Common Questions about Wheat Straw Briquetting Machines

How Much Does a Wheat Straw Briquetting Machine Cost?

The cost of a wheat straw briquetting machine can vary widely based on the model and capacity. Typically, prices range from a few thousand to tens of thousands of dollars. It’s crucial to weigh the long-term savings and profitability against the initial investment.

Is it Difficult to Operate a Wheat Straw Briquetting Machine?

Most modern briquetting machines are designed for ease of use, often featuring intuitive control panels. However, proper training and understanding of the equipment are essential for ensuring safe and efficient operation. Manufacturers typically provide user manuals and customer support to assist new users.
